Distance between San Marcos and Teaneck
Distance from San Marcos, TX to Teaneck, NJ is 1540 miles / 2479 kilometers.
Map showing the distance from San Marcos to Teaneck
![]() |
Air distance: | miles km |
San Marcos, TX
City: | San Marcos, TX |
Country: | United States |
Teaneck, NJ
City: | Teaneck, NJ |
Country: | United States |
Time difference between San Marcos and Teaneck
The time difference between San Marcos and Teaneck is 1 hour. Teaneck is 1 hour ahead of San Marcos. Current local time in San Marcos is 18:11 CST (2025-02-16) and time in Teaneck is 19:11 EST (2025-02-16).